I can confirm the bug for OOo3.0 on WinXP.
If the word, which is to be changed with the correct one, has no own style
settings, then the new word takes the settings from the space before the old
word. You can see it too, if you format the space with a font color.
I think that this is a bug. The new word should use only the style settings from
the old word.
